Anna L. Furmanski is a scholar working on Molecular Biology, Immunology and Oncology. According to data from OpenAlex, Anna L. Furmanski has authored 24 papers receiving a total of 578 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Molecular Biology, 12 papers in Immunology and 5 papers in Oncology. Recurrent topics in Anna L. Furmanski’s work include Hedgehog Signaling Pathway Studies (10 papers), T-cell and B-cell Immunology (7 papers) and Epigenetics and DNA Methylation (5 papers). Anna L. Furmanski is often cited by papers focused on Hedgehog Signaling Pathway Studies (10 papers), T-cell and B-cell Immunology (7 papers) and Epigenetics and DNA Methylation (5 papers). Anna L. Furmanski collaborates with scholars based in United Kingdom, India and Ecuador. Anna L. Furmanski's co-authors include Tessa Crompton, Susan Ross, Nicola J. Rowbotham, Ariadne L. Hager-Theodorides, Susan V. Outram, Fulvio D’Acquisto, Ching‐In Lau, Masahiro Ono, Nikolaos Paschalidis and Anisha Solanki and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Blood and The Journal of Immunology.
